Position Overview:


The Customer Development Manager is responsible for the functional management, leadership and execution of all sales related activities for the Kroger and Albertsons accounts. The individual will support the team with Nestle’s Co. systems (TIM, Osprey) and with customers systems (ie: Market6, DemandTec, etc.).


Key Responsibilities:


  • Identify new opportunities for growth; develop and implement strategic written sales plans in accordance with corporate goals.
  • Strong Trade management/budget processing and an efficiency that focus on a strong ROI.
  • Deliver customer presentations that demonstrate innovation, shelf positioning, promotions, communicate pricing, etc.
  • P&L management within respective account coverage.
  • Foster and grow existing and new relationships within account, gaining a deep understanding of current and potential future needs of our customers.
  • Educate our business partners on our products, retail goals, and measurement of success.
  • Detailed understanding of the Customers go-to-market model including Category Management strategy
  • Execute our brand and category growth strategy that align with the customer.
  • Maintain clear understanding of customer objectives and liaise with RVP to develop operational plans to manage execution and measure results.
  • Relationship management with account cross functional areas, Corporate and divisions. Particular focus will be on developing relationships and executing key wins across the Kroger and Albertsons divisions.
  • Monthly reporting, sales analytics and insights; understand go-to-market strategy and how to maximize sales efficiency.
  • Perform other duties as required.
  • Responsible for working with agencies to input Trade Investment Management (TIM and Osprey): system input, trade fund management, direct sales forecasting and projection activities for the company.
  • Establish strong working relationship with all internal teams including Customer Strategy, Finance, and Customer Service.
  • Manage daily business in partnership with customers, including: UPC product/item setup, maintenance, logistics and inventory management.
  • Particular focus will be divisional wins (i.e., displays, distribution gains, ACV enhancement, etc.).
  • Work with customers to implement Retail initiatives and monitor Retail standards.
  • Ongoing contract management that focuses on strategic alignment and designed to strengthen both the customer and NHSc market position.
  • Develop strategic and winning relationships throughout all Kroger and Albertsons divisions.
  • Sell-in new products and all promotions to qualified retailers; ensure full-line distribution of products (new & existing items).
  • Deliver target Budget plan and new product distribution goals.


Experience:


  • 5+ years’ experience; minimum 2 years Managing Large Customers.
  • Sales experience in the Grocery, Drug and/or Mass retail channel(s) is required.
  • Strong relationships and/or experience with the divisions of Kroger and Albertsons is preferred.
  • Proficient in MS Office Suite (Word, Excel, Power Point, etc.)
  • Prior experience using syndicated data to determine customer needs and establish the most effective pricing and promotional activities that will increase sales and market share for the company and its customers.
  • Bachelor's degree in business or related field required, MBA a plus.
  • Experience in consumer goods and Vitamins and supplements is highly preferred.
